About the FCA and team

We regulate financial services firms in the UK, to keep financial markets fair, thriving and effective. By joining us, you’ll play a key part in protecting consumers, driving economic growth and shaping the future of UK finance services.

The Data, Technology and Innovation (DTI) division enables the FCA to be a digital-first, data-led smart regulator by delivering a secure, agile, and cost-effective technology and data ecosystem that drives better decisions, transparency, and operational efficiency. Sitting within DTI, the Regular Collections Team plays a key role in how the FCA create new (and improve existing) data reporting requirements for firms. They provide advice and support to regulatory colleagues and work with data and technology SMEs. The team own and are advocates for the FCA’s data collection framework, ensuring that the FCA gets the data it needs to meet its objectives whilst ensuring that the burden on firms is proportionate.
